DJ Yella is the stage name of Antoine Carraby (born December 11, 1967), a DJ, music producer, and film director from Compton, California. It was also during this time he would shoot pornographic films under his alias Tha Kidd.
In 1995 Eazy-E died suddenly of AIDS and the label was in disarray. Yella remained to piece together Eazy's final album however struggled to track down all the material Eazy had recorded with various producers. He did however with Ren, co-produce Eazy's final single entitled 'Just Tah Let Ya Know', released in September 1995.
In 1996 he released the One Mo Nigga Ta Go album on Street Life, that featured several members of the old Ruthless family rapping over his productions. One Mo Nigga ta Go is a 1996 Album by former World Class Wreckin' Cru / N
After this release he disappeared from the music scene, only to resurface years later as a director of pornographic movies.
